1. Де взяти JetBrains Rider: завантаження
JetBrains Rider — це кросплатформна IDE для C# і .NET від команди, яка створила легендарні ReSharper і IntelliJ IDEA (так, ті самі, що вже понад 20 років роблять розробників Java щасливими). Rider широко використовують фахівці, особливо ті, хто працює в різних операційних системах — Windows, macOS або Linux. Rider славиться потужним редактором, швидкою індексацією коду, зручною роботою з Git і фірмовими «підказками» від JetBrains. А ще розробку з ним називають «розробкою без болю» (принаймні доти, доки не натрапите на баг у власному коді).
Спершу завантажте Rider лише з офіційного сайту:
https://www.jetbrains.com/rider/download/
На сторінці завантаження сайт автоматично визначить вашу операційну систему та архітектуру процесора. За потреби можете обрати їх вручну.
2. Встановлення Rider: Windows, macOS, Linux
Встановлення на Windows
- Завантажте .exe-файл інсталятора.
- Запустіть завантажений файл (Windows може попросити дозвіл — підтвердьте його).
- Далі — стандартний «майстер встановлення»:
- Можете залишити шлях за замовчуванням
C:\Program Files\JetBrains\JetBrains Rider— це стандартна практика. - Додати Open Folder as Project. Зручна опція: дає змогу відкривати будь-яку папку як проєкт у Rider безпосередньо з контекстного меню Провідника.
- Асоціації файлів. Можна зв’язати файли з розширеннями .cs, .sln та іншими з Rider, щоб вони відкривалися у IDE подвійним клацанням.
- Додати шлях до виконуваних файлів у PATH. Це дасть змогу запускати Rider із командного рядка (потрібен буде перезапуск).
- Наприкінці встановлення Windows може запропонувати перезавантаження. Воно потрібне лише тоді, коли ви додавали Rider до системних шляхів (змінної PATH). Можна сміливо обрати «Перезавантажити пізніше» (I want to manually reboot later). Rider запуститься й чудово працюватиме без цього, а комп’ютер ви перезавантажите, коли буде зручно.
- Можете залишити шлях за замовчуванням
- Після завершення встановлення запустіть Rider. Під час першого запуску IDE може запропонувати завантажити та встановити .NET SDK, якщо його ще немає. Погодьтеся — без нього магії не буде.
Встановлення на macOS
- Завантажте .dmg-файл.
- Відкрийте файл (подвійним клацанням) — з’явиться вікно з логотипом JetBrains Rider.
- Перетягніть значок Rider до папки Applications.
- Відкрийте Finder → Applications → Rider і запустіть його (macOS може попросити дозвіл — підтвердіть).
Встановлення на Linux
- Завантажте архів .tar.gz.
- Розпакуйте архів у будь-яку зручну папку (зазвичай ~/opt або ~/Programs).
- У терміналі перейдіть до папки з Rider і запустіть скрипт rider.sh:
cd ~/opt/JetBrains\ Rider-<версія>/bin
./rider.sh
Під час першого запуску Rider запропонує створити ярлик — погодьтеся, якщо не хочете запускати IDE з термінала.
Примітка для Linux: іноді потрібно встановити додаткові бібліотеки (libicu, libssl тощо), про які Rider повідомить під час першого запуску.
3. Rider для некомерційного використання
Якщо ви використовуєте Rider у некомерційних цілях, наприклад для навчання, можете користуватися ним безкоштовно.
Під час запуску з’явиться вікно, де можна обрати варіант некомерційного використання.
Увійдіть до свого облікового запису JetBrains або створіть новий.
Погодьтеся з «Угодою про підписку для некомерційного використання».
Насолоджуйтеся розробкою.
4. Початкове налаштування Rider: перші кроки
Під час першого запуску Rider ставить чимало запитань. Розберімося, що варто обрати, а що можна сміливо пропустити.
Імпорт налаштувань
Rider запитає, чи бажаєте ви перенести налаштування з попередньої версії або іншої IDE від JetBrains. Оскільки ми встановлюємо Rider з нуля, у нас немає старих налаштувань. Сміливо натискайте «Skip Import», щоб почати з чистого аркуша.
Вибір теми оформлення
Тут ви обираєте, як виглядатиме ваш редактор коду: кольори, фон, підсвітка синтаксису. Почніть із темного режиму — це класика. У будь-якому разі тему можна буде змінити будь-коли в налаштуваннях (Ctrl+Alt+S -> Appearance & Behavior -> Appearance). Натисніть «Continue».
Вибір розкладки гарячих клавіш (Keymap)
Один із найважливіших кроків. «Keymap» — це схема комбінацій клавіш для виконання команд (пошук, рефакторинг, запуск коду тощо). Правильно обрана схема заощадить вам чимало часу.
JetBrains IDE — стандартна й дуже потужна розкладка від JetBrains. Якщо ви новачок і не працювали в інших редакторах, обирайте її. Так ви одразу звикнете до «правильних» комбінацій клавіш.
Встановлення плагінів
Поки що нічого не встановлюйте. Просто натисніть «Continue without Plugins». До теми плагінів ми ще повернемося.
Після цих кроків Rider буде готовий до роботи.
ПЕРЕЙДІТЬ В ПОВНУ ВЕРСІЮ